The Plot: A Journey from Mumbai to Rameshwaram

The story follows Rahul (Shah Rukh Khan), a 40-year-old bachelor who embarks on a journey to scatter his late grandfather's ashes in the holy waters of Rameshwaram. His plans for a secret detour to Goa are derailed when he helps Meenalochni (Deepika Padukone), a Don’s daughter fleeing an arranged marriage, board the moving train.

Rahul quickly finds himself caught in a "clusterfuck of comedy" involving local Tamil gangsters, language barriers, and a mission to save Meena from her formidable suitor, Tangaballi. Key Performances and Highlights

Deepika Padukone: Widely praised for her portrayal of Meena, Padukone used a thick South Indian accent and delivered a performance that many critics cited as the heart of the film.

Shah Rukh Khan: Returning to a more comedic and vulnerable "victim" role, Khan showcased his signature charm and impeccable comic timing.

Music & Action: Directed by Rohit Shetty, the film features saturated colors, explosive action sequences, and a hit soundtrack by Vishal-Shekhar, including the famous "Lungi Dance". Watching Chennai Express Safely

Why Chennai Express Still Holds the Tracks

Released over a decade ago, Chennai Express broke numerous records, eventually grossing over ₹395 crore worldwide according to Box Office India. The story follows Rahul (Shah Rukh Khan), who boards a train to Rameshwaram to immerse his grandfather's ashes but finds himself entangled with Meenamma (Deepika Padukone), the daughter of a local don. Iconic Visuals: One of the most breathtaking sequences was filmed at the Dudhsagar Falls in Goa, where the "Sea of Milk" provides a dramatic backdrop for the train's halt as detailed by Trip Tales India.

A "What If?" Casting: Interestingly, the film could have looked very different. Actor Imran Khan recently shared that he was initially approached for the lead role but turned it down because he felt Shah Rukh Khan was a better fit for the script’s humor, per The Times of India. Why Do People Search for ‘Chennai Express’ on Tamilyogi?

Several factors drive users to such sites, even for an old movie like Chennai Express:

  1. Geographical and Paywall Issues: Many legitimate streaming platforms require subscriptions (Netflix, Amazon Prime, Hotstar). A decade after its release, Chennai Express frequently moves between different OTT platforms. When it’s behind a paywall, some users turn to free, illegal sources.
  2. Language Preferences: Tamilyogi specializes in Tamil-dubbed and Tamil-subbed content. Many Tamil-speaking fans who want to watch Chennai Express in their native language find that official platforms may not consistently offer high-quality Tamil dubs.
  3. Offline Viewing & Data Saving: Piracy sites compress movies to as low as 300MB. For users with limited data plans or poor internet connectivity, downloading a tiny file from Tamilyogi is easier than streaming a 2GB file on Netflix.
  4. Nostalgia and Accessibility: Sometimes, you just want to watch a single famous scene (like the “Mumbai ka King kaun?” dialogue). Tamilyogi offers quick, no-signup access.
